Spirit in the Arts at California Institute of Integral Studies celebrates creativity and the divine. Informed by Eastern and Western artistic traditions, Spirit in the Arts offers art exhibits, lectures, and workshops that integrate the spiritual and the aesthetic aspects of the human experience.

Spirit in the Arts’ fall line-up of exhibits provides a provocative worldview on current social and cultural issues affecting our global community. The art covers a wide range of topics, including environmental and political devastation, a painter’s perspective on language, and an examination of sense of place through musical composition. The artists in this series are balanced on the edge of light and shadow, challenging the viewer’s sense of reality, and affirming the power of art as an agent of change.

Join Spirit in the Arts in witnessing the creative process through the works of artists who are expanding the boundaries of art’s place in society.

Join Friends of the Arts at CIIS

Friends of the Arts at CIIS are members from the community and the Institute dedicated to supporting and promoting the arts program at California Institute of Integral Studies. A gift of $1,000 will establish you as a Supporting Member of the Friends, and $500 as an Associate Member. Both membership levels entitle you to participate in quarterly art salons held at private homes, where Friends, guests, and exhibiting artists gather together to share lively conversations related to art in an intimate, festive ambiance. Contributions of any amount to support Spirit in the Arts exhibitions are gratefully accepted.
